Evaluating Safety And Security Specifications
While looking for a pet daycare, it's critical to review their safety and security criteria to ensure your furry good friend will be well-protected.
Begin by checking if the center is licensed and insured, as this suggests they fulfill neighborhood policies. Try to find secure fencing and proper air flow to keep your pet dog secure and comfortable.
Ask about their emergency situation procedures, including just how they take care of injuries or wellness concerns. Inquire about team training; they're your pet dog's first line of defense.
Observe the cleanliness of the center, as a sanitary atmosphere reduces the danger of health problem.
Finally, don't hesitate to request for referrals or reviews from other pet dog proprietors to evaluate their experiences.
Focusing on security will certainly offer you comfort while your pet dog enjoys their day.

Flexible Rates Alternatives
After finding an easily situated pet dog day care, the following action is to explore their flexible prices choices.
Several facilities supply numerous plans to fit your requirements, whether you need periodic care or regular brows through. Look for daily prices, weekly passes, or month-to-month memberships that can help you conserve cash in the long run.
Some childcares also offer half-day rates if you only need a few hours of treatment. Focus on cancellation plans and any added charges for services like brushing or training, as these can affect your total cost.

Readying Your Dog for daycare
Preparing your dog for day care is important to guarantee a smooth transition and a positive experience for both you and your hairy close friend.
Beginning by introducing your pet to brand-new atmospheres slowly. Take short journeys to the daycare center, permitting your dog to discover the space and fulfill personnel.
Socializing is vital, so set up playdates with various other pet dogs to aid build confidence. Guarantee your dog is current on inoculations, as many daycares need this for safety and security.
Acquaint your pup with a regular, including feeding and washroom breaks, to relieve their adjustment.
Lastly, load a favorite toy or covering to supply convenience. With these prep work, your canine will certainly be a lot more relaxed and prepared to appreciate their brand-new day care adventure!
